History
Kashan is centrally located in the province of Fars. A Kashan rug is a type of Persian rug from the area of Kashan, a city in Isfahan Province in North Central Iran. The Persian carpet is an essential part of Persian art and culture. Carpet-weaving is undoubtedly one of the most distinguished manifestations of Persian culture and art, and dates back to ancient times. Historically Kashan was a major center in the garment trade. In the late 19th century the market shifted and the local industry went from fine wool cloth to fine wool carpets.
